Summary
Blue Owl Technology Finance Corp. reported Q2 2026 adjusted NII of $0.30 per share, stable NAV of $16.48, and $852 million in new investment commitments. The company repurchased $55 million in stock and declared a $0.35 base dividend.

Q2 NII Per Share at $0.30
GAAP net investment income per share was $0.30, down from $0.37 in Q1 2026 due to the absence of a prior-quarter capital gains incentive fee reversal. Adjusted NII per share rose to $0.30 from $0.29.

NAV Per Share Stable at $16.48
Net asset value per share was $16.48, essentially flat compared to $16.49 as of March 31, 2026, supported by $55 million in stock repurchases that were accretive to NAV.

$852M in New Investment Commitments
The company originated $852 million in new investment commitments across 6 new and 7 existing portfolio companies, with a weighted average yield of 9.0% on new debt commitments.

$55M Stock Repurchase
Blue Owl repurchased $55 million of common stock during the quarter, which was accretive to NAV per share. This is part of the previously announced $300 million share repurchase program.

Blue Owl Technology Finance Corp. delivered a steady second quarter, with adjusted net investment income per share rising to $0.30 from $0.29 in the prior quarter. Net asset value per share held nearly flat at $16.48, supported by $55 million in stock repurchases that were accretive to NAV. The company deployed $852 million in new investment commitments while maintaining low non-accruals at just 0.1% of fair value. Leverage ticked up to 0.93x net debt-to-equity but remains at the low end of the target range, and over $2 billion in available liquidity provides ample capacity for further capital deployment. The results show resilience in a challenging market, with strong credit quality and a 9.7% annualized dividend yield. However, the sequential decline in GAAP NII from $0.37 to $0.30 reflects the absence of a prior-quarter capital gains incentive fee reversal, and the $55 million buyback, while NAV-accretive, reduces shares outstanding modestly. The earnings are notable for their stability and the company's ability to grow the portfolio while managing risk, but the market may focus on the slight NII dip and higher leverage.
